The correlation between historical prices or returns on LPKF Laser Electronics and CATLIN GROUP is a relative statistical measure of the degree to which these equity instruments tend to move together. The correlation coefficient measures the extent to which returns on CATLIN GROUP are associated (or correlated) with LPKF Laser. Values of the correlation coefficient range from -1 to +1, where. The correlation of zero (0) is possible when the price movement of LPKF Laser Electronics has no effect on the direction of CATLIN GROUP i.e., CATLIN GROUP and LPKF Laser go up and down completely randomly.

Pair Trading with CATLIN GROUP and LPKF Laser

The main advantage of trading using opposite CATLIN GROUP and LPKF Laser posit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if CATLIN GROUP position performs unexpectedly, LPKF Laser can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market. For example, if an entire industry or sector drops because of unexpected headlines, the short position in LPKF Laser will offset losses from the drop in LPKF Laser's long position.
The idea behind CATLIN GROUP and LPKF Laser Electronics pairs trading is to make the combined position market-neutral, meaning the overall market's direction will not affect its win or loss (or potential downside or upside). This can be achieved by designing a pairs trade with two highly correlated stocks or equities that operate in a similar space or sector, making it possible to obtain profits through simple and relatively low-risk investment.
